The High Cost of Dirty Data:

Poor data quality leads to a cascade of negative consequences:

  • Wasted Time and Resources: Employees spend countless hours searching for accurate information, reconciling discrepancies, and correcting errors.
  • Inaccurate Reporting and Analysis: Decisions based on flawed data lead to poor strategic planning and missed opportunities.
  • Lost Revenue: Inefficient processes, inaccurate billing, and missed sales opportunities directly impact your bottom line.
  • Damaged Reputation: Errors in customer data can lead to dissatisfied customers and damage your brand's reputation.
  • Compliance Issues: Non-compliance with data regulations can result in hefty fines and legal repercussions.

Simple Steps to Easy Data Cleanup:

Cleaning your data doesn't have to be a Herculean task. Start with these manageable steps:

  • Identify and Prioritize: Determine which datasets need the most attention. Focus on areas impacting revenue or critical business processes first.
  • Standardize Data Formats: Ensure consistency in data entry. Use standardized formats for dates, addresses, and other fields.
  • Deduplication: Eliminate duplicate entries. Many databases offer built-in deduplication tools or you can use specialized software.
  • Data Validation: Implement data validation rules to prevent future errors. This could include automated checks for correct formats and data ranges.
  • Regular Maintenance: Schedule regular data cleanup sessions to prevent the accumulation of errors. A little bit of effort consistently is far less daunting than a large-scale cleanup.

Leveraging Technology for Efficient Data Cleanup:

Modern data management tools can significantly simplify the process:

  • Data Integration Platforms: These platforms help consolidate data from multiple sources, making cleanup and analysis easier.
  • Cloud-Based Solutions: Cloud services offer scalable and cost-effective data storage and management solutions.
